August 5 Will Be a Great Day for Demon Slayer Fans

Due to the success of the series, it was a logical decision for CyberConnect2 and Arc System Works to create a sequel to their 2021 fighting video game, Demon Slayer – Kimetsu no Yaiba – The Hinokami Chronicles. Now, a fresh trailer has been unveiled for the second installment in the series, highlighting the Swordsmith Village Arc from the game’s story mode, slated to launch in North America on August 5, 2025.
